Restaurant serving mostly Taiwanese style vegan food. Will be adding more menu items. Offers passion fruit black tea. Reported to serve non vegan items December 2023. Open Mon 11:30am-2:30pm, 4:30pm-8:30pm, Wed-Fri 11:30am-2:30pm, 4:30pm-8:30pm, Sat-Sun 11:30am-8:30pm.

Read moreFood Ordered:
- Mushroom Soup
- Spring Rolls
- Laksa
- Lemon Chicken Bento Box
- BBQ Pork Fried Rice
Everything was delicious and good portions.
The spring rolls were appeared to be house made and yummy.
Laksa flavour was satisfying and would definitely order again. A bit too much mock meat for me, but that's just personal preference.
Lemon chicken taste and texture was perfect.
BBQ pork fried rice was quite large and balanced between vegetables, rice and mock meat. Mock meat is more sweet than savoury.
The venue is small and comfortable. Prices are reasonable. Staff appear to be genuinely kind and happy.
Side note: bathroom located through the kitchen.
Soy milk for beverages.

Read moreThis very popular Chinese mock-meat eatery is located towards the northern end of Southport's CBD. Its menu is well-organized and not too varied, meaning you can work out your meals much quicker. The mains are typically protein-veggies-pickles-rice, while the bento or set tray meals are the same served up in a different format.
The snow fish is cooked in a magnificently tasty way, and for the price ($11.90), it cannot be beat! I would not bother with desserts here, though; the blueberry cheesecake ($4.50) was just a slice taken from a frozen dessert sold in many Asian food stores and was not worth ordering.
All in all, the entrees and mains were superb and well-priced. This venue deserves its great popularity and I hope it is there for many years to come, just like its older sibling in Brisbane.
